日期:2014-05-18  浏览次数:20514 次

bulk insert怎么用
请详细告诉一下bulk   insert怎么用?
TKS

------解决方案--------------------
以用户指定的格式复制一个数据文件至数据库表或视图中
示例
本例从指定的数据文件中导入订单详细信息,该文件使用竖杠 (|) 字符作为字段终止符,使用 |\n 作为行终止符。

BULK INSERT Northwind.dbo.[Order Details]
FROM 'f:\orders\lineitem.tbl '
WITH
(
FIELDTERMINATOR = '| ',
ROWTERMINATOR = '|\n '
)

本例指定 FIRE_TRIGGERS 参数。

BULK INSERT Northwind.dbo.[Order Details]
FROM 'f:\orders\lineitem.tbl '
WITH
(
FIELDTERMINATOR = '| ',
ROWTERMINATOR = ':\n ',
FIRE_TRIGGERS
)


------解决方案--------------------
BULK INSERT dbo.table
FROM 'e:\test.tbl '
WITH
(
FIELDTERMINATOR = ' | ',
ROWTERMINATOR = '\n '
)
------------------
test.tbl格式
------------------
1|ss|aa|hlj|hrb|1|2
2|23|33|gz|cit6|12|21
3|23|33|gz|cit6|12|21
4|23|33|gz|cit6|12|22
5|23|33|gz|cit6|12|22
6|23|33|gz|cit6|12|22